STM8L系列微控制器技术参考手册

需积分: 0 14 下载量 142 浏览量 更新于2024-07-20 1 收藏 6.96MB PDF 举报
"STM8L系列微控制器的技术参考手册,涵盖了STM8L051/L052 Value Line、STM8L151/L152、STM8L162、STM8AL31和STM8AL3L产品线,详细介绍了如何使用这些微控制器的内存和外围设备。手册适用于应用开发者,旨在提供全面的使用指导。" STM8L系列是意法半导体(STMicroelectronics)推出的一系列超低功耗微控制器,针对需要高效能和节能的嵌入式应用设计。STM8L051/L052 Value Line是该系列的入门级产品,STM8L151/L152和STM8L162提供了更丰富的内存和外设选择,而STM8AL31和STM8AL3L则可能在特定功能或封装上有所差异。这些微控制器家族具备不同内存密度、封装和外设配置,以满足不同应用需求。 该技术参考手册包含了以下关键内容: 1. **内存结构**:详细阐述了STM8L系列的内部存储器布局,包括程序存储器(如Flash)、数据存储器(如SRAM)的组织结构、容量、访问速度等信息。 2. **外围设备**:涵盖了STM8L系列微控制器的所有内置外设,如定时器、ADC(模数转换器)、UART(通用异步收发传输器)、SPI(串行外围接口)、I²C(集成电路间通信)、GPIO(通用输入/输出)等。每个外设的特性、操作模式和配置方法都会被详细解释。 3. **电源管理**:介绍STM8L系列的低功耗模式,如休眠、停机和待机模式,以及如何在不同应用条件下优化能耗。 4. **中断系统**:描述了中断源、中断向量和中断处理机制,帮助开发者理解如何利用中断进行事件响应。 5. **开发工具和接口**:提供了关于STM8SWIM(单线调试接口)通信协议和调试模块的信息,以便开发者进行硬件调试。同时,还提及了STM8CPU编程手册(PM0044)和STM8L Flash编程手册(PM0054),这两个手册分别提供了STM8核心编程和内部Flash的编程、擦除及保护的详细指导。 6. **系统配置**:包括时钟系统、复位和看门狗功能,这些是确保系统稳定运行的关键部分。 7. **应用实例和示例代码**:可能包含了一些实际应用场景的示例,帮助开发者快速理解和实现STM8L微控制器的功能。 STM8L技术参考手册是开发STM8L系列微控制器应用的必备参考资料,它提供了全面的技术细节和实践指导,帮助工程师充分利用这些微控制器的性能,以实现高效的、低功耗的嵌入式系统设计。